Job summary

CHS Inc. in Napoleon, ND is seeking a full-time Operations Specialist to support grain and agronomy operations. You will perform loading, maintenance, and monitoring tasks, and help ensure safety and accuracy in daily activities.

Responsibilities include loading trucks and railcars, maintaining equipment, and adhering to company policies and FMCSA requirements. CDL/Hazmat is encouraged; pre-employment screenings may apply. Join one of the largest coops in the U.S.

Qualifications

  • Must meet minimum age requirement.
  • 1+ years of experience in Operations and/or Business Operations.
  • Ability to operate machinery such as loaders, conveyors, tractors, and track mobile.
  • Ability to work extended hours during peak seasons to meet business demands.
  • CDL license or ability to attain one with Hazmat endorsement preferred.
  • Forklift certification preferred.
  • Pre-employment screening may be required.
  • Agriculture experience preferred.

Responsibilities

  • Carry out general labor responsibilities promptly and efficiently.
  • Develop and maintain knowledge of the commodities handled and comply with company policy and government regulations pertaining to commodities.
  • Work with customers in a courteous and professional manner.
  • Prepare trucks and railcars for loading/unloading, which may require sampling, loosening large nuts, opening hatches, and attaching and/or detaching flexible hoses.
  • Load and unload agricultural inputs from railcars and/or trucks using heavy or light duty machinery/equipment.
  • Control and monitor all load out functions.
  • Understand and operate automated scale/dump systems.
  • Conduct and properly record daily, weekly and monthly maintenance tasks including lubrication of pumps, valves, and loading arms.
  • Inspect in-use equipment for seeps and leaks of process equipment.
  • Monitor and maintain quality of inventory.
  • Deliver products such as fertilizer, chemical, seed, feed and others to customer sites.
  • Keep all work areas clean, orderly and safe.
  • Conduct regular housekeeping duties such as sweeping, shoveling, power washing, scraping and cleaning up spills.
  • Complete appropriate record keeping.
  • Perform grounds maintenance including snow removal.
  • Perform warehouse work including driving loader, loading/unloading inventory, forklift operation, and general maintenance.
  • Promptly report any customer complaints, repair or maintenance needs, or safety concerns to supervisor.
  • Maintain and promote a strong safety culture and follow all safety policies, procedures, and regulations.
  • Identify and communicate workplace hazards and correct or seek assistance in correcting unsafe actions or conditions.
  • Follow all company policies, procedures, and safety requirements.
  • Perform other duties as needed to ensure facility operates smoothly and customers receive excellent customer service.
